A new update for Lost Soul Aside is now live for players on both PC and PlayStation 5, addressing a number of frustrating issues impacting the action-adventure RPG. Many of the game's negative reviews have stemmed from its performance issues, and this new patch for Lost Soul Aside aims to further optimize gameplay and improve the overall player experience.

After a delay announced earlier this year, Lost Soul Aside was finally released on August 29, with players eager to experience the unique title influenced by both the Final Fantasy and Devil May Cry franchises. Players step into the role of Kaser, who is tasked with saving his sister, Louisa, and humanity itself from the Voidrax, mysterious otherworldly invaders capable of pulling out human souls. The game was initially a solo project helmed by developer Yang Bing, but it eventually evolved into a team effort, with Sony announcing that Lost Soul Aside would be part of the China Hero Project, which aims to support Chinese developers.

The development team has rolled out several patches for the game since its launch, including Lost Soul Aside's day-one patch, which provided comprehensive performance optimizations and stability improvements, along with gameplay upgrades. Now, Patch 1.009 continues to polish the RPG, with several bug fixes and adjustments across PS5 and PC. A bug causing unnatural music transitions between certain cutscenes has been fixed, along with an issue causing UI elements in cutscenes not to render properly on ultra-wide monitors. Additionally, PC players who were previously unable to snag their pre-order and Deluxe Edition rewards on the Epic Games Store should now be able to do so.

While hopes for the game were high in the weeks leading up to its highly anticipated launch, early reviews for Lost Soul Aside trended negative, with many players frustrated by the game's performance issues on PC. The developer is continuing to improve the game, but issues like camera stutters, visual bugs, and sudden FPS drops continue to be a problem for some fans. Lost Soul Aside currently boasts an average score of 63 on OpenCritic, with many applauding its combat but criticizing its story, characters, setting, and level design.

Lost Soul Aside Update 1.009 Patch Notes (September 19, 2025)

PS5 & PC – Bug Fixes

  • Fixed unnatural background music transitions in certain cutscenes.
  • Fixed an issue in Chapter 3: Mistwood select combats could not end properly.
  • Fixed an issue where UI elements in cutscenes exceeded the display bounds on ultra-wide displays.

PS5 & PC – Gameplay Optimizations

  • Adjusted the mechanisms in the boss-area of Chapter 4: Entropis Dimension under Nightmare difficulty for a better combat experience.
  • Tweaked the duration of shields in Chapter 4: Entropis Dimension to improve pacing of the gameplay.
  • Optimized the invincibility window for Greatsword skills to enhance responsiveness.
  • Optimized the ray-traced shadow settings for Gethya to improve character visual.
  • Adjusted camera settings during interactive dialogues to enhance user experience.
  • Added several new locations where Liana appears in Chapter 2: Aeroflux Dimension, improving gameplay.
  • Reduced brightness or certain visual effects during the final boss fight to enhance overall combat experience.

PC-Specific Fixes

  • Fixed an issue where pre-order and Deluxe Edition rewards couldn’t be claimed properly on the Epic Games Store version.
  • Fixed game crashes caused by login failures on the Epic Games Store.

Optimization

  • Added storage detection prompts for SSDs.
